We are excited to post the details about Suburban Home's 13th Anniversary weekend. Words cannot even begin to describe how excited we are about becoming a teenager. 13 years is an eternity in the music industry and honestly, I still can't believe that releasing some of my favorite albums on the planet is what I do for a living. Thanks to all of you who have been along for the ride even if just for the past year. We have a fun-filled weekend and hope that all of you can make it.

Here is exactly how things are going down:

Thursday, September 11th, 2008

Suburban Home Anniversary Warm-up show at the Columbine, 15630 S Golden Rd, Golden, CO

Acoustic Sets by:

Scooter James

Mike Hale

Jonathan Coody (of Ninja Gun)

Andy Thomas (Totally Thomas)

Friday, September 12th, 2008 at 3 Kings Tavern, 60 South Broadway, Denver, CO, starts at 8pm

Drag the River

Two Cow Garage

Jr. Juggernaut

Ninja Gun

Scooter James

Saturday, September 13th, 2008 at Suburban Home Warehouse, 555 Santa Fe Drive, noon to 5pm

Punk Rock Garage Sale at Suburban Home!

We will have all of our goods for sale, a Keg, and we will have a few acoustic performances including sets by 4H Royalty and Andy "Totally" Thomas. We might even spring for some pizzas so if you are around, you got that going for you.

Saturday, September 13th, 2008 at 3 Kings Tavern, 60 South Broadway, Denver, CO, starts at 8pm

Limbeck

Joey Cape

Jon Snodgrass

Mike Hale

The Revenge

Ghost Buffalo

Sunday, September 14th, 2008 Washington Park, 2pm (enter the park at the Mississippi/Franklin intersection and follow the road til it dead ends. You will see a playground and we will have a grill set up)

Anniversary Weekend BBQ and Washers Tournament

We always like to end our weekends with a big BBQ and Washers' Tournament. Make sure you pick a partner and battle it out in a no hold's barred match of one of the greatest games on the planet. We ask that people bring something (beer, food, whatever).
